Marcello Contestabile is Chief Economist at the Qatar Environment and Energy Research Institute (QEERI) – where he leads the Economics and Policy Programme – Adjunct Professor at the College of Public Policy, Hamad bin Khalifa University, and Visiting Fellow at Imperial College London. Over the last 20 years he has specialised in techno-economic and policy analysis of low-carbon technologies, working at the interface between research, government and industry. Marcello has a Masters and PhD in Energy Policy and Technology from Imperial College London, where he served as a Research Fellow and held multiple research grants, particularly in the area of hydrogen and fuel cells. Prior to moving to Qatar, Marcello worked as a Research Fellow at the King Abdullah Petroleum Studies and Research Center (KAPSARC) in Riyadh, Saudi Arabia, and as a Managing Consultant at specialist energy-environmental strategy firm E4tech in London. In his current role at QEERI he has been awarded funding to develop the first energy systems model of Qatar for energy-environmental policy analysis and is promoting multi-stakeholder dialogue around clean hydrogen energy.
